Perguntas com a marcação «c»

C é uma linguagem de programação de computador de uso geral usada para sistemas operacionais, jogos e outros trabalhos de alto desempenho.

3
Um bom exemplo de matriz de comprimento variável C [fechado]
Fechado . Esta questão precisa ser mais focada . No momento, não está aceitando respostas. Deseja melhorar esta pergunta? Atualize a pergunta para que ela se concentre apenas em um problema editando esta postagem . Fechado há 4 anos . Como essa pergunta ficou um pouco congelada na SO, decidi …
9 c++  c  stack  heap 




6
Você pode aprender programação funcional em C? [fechadas]
Fechado . Esta pergunta precisa de detalhes ou clareza . No momento, não está aceitando respostas. Deseja melhorar esta pergunta? Adicione detalhes e esclareça o problema editando esta postagem . Fechado há 4 anos . Como resultado da discussão de comentários aqui , pergunto-me se você pode aprender Programação Funcional …
9 c  paradigms 







6
Qual a eficiência do malloc e como as implementações diferem?
Se eu usar malloc, mallocsempre usa o mesmo algoritmo, independentemente do que está alocando, ou olha os dados e seleciona um algoritmo apropriado? Podemos tornar o malloc mais rápido ou mais inteligente escolhendo um algoritmo mais eficiente? Nos meus testes, o sistema oficial interno mallocdo Ubuntu é 10 vezes mais …
8 c  performance  malloc 


4
Quando o comportamento indefinido em C pulou a barreira da causalidade
Alguns compiladores C hiper-modernos inferirão que, se um programa chamar o comportamento indefinido quando receber determinadas entradas, essas entradas nunca serão recebidas. Consequentemente, qualquer código que seja irrelevante, a menos que tais entradas sejam recebidas, poderá ser eliminado. Como um exemplo simples, dado: void foo(uint32_t); uint32_t rotateleft(uint_t value, uint32_t amount) …

5
Por que precisamos informar ao printf () o tipo de dados em C?
Vamos considerar este código C: #include <stdio.h> main() { int x=5; printf("x is "); printf("%d",5); } Nisso, quando escrevemos int x=5;, dissemos ao computador que xé um número inteiro. O computador deve se lembrar que xé um número inteiro. Mas quando produzimos o valor de xin printf(), precisamos dizer novamente …
8 c  io  type-safety 

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.